Plastic Bottle Recycling: From Trash to Recoverable Particles
The method of PET packaging recycling has undergone a significant evolution, moving beyond simple regeneration. Discarded beverage bottles are now efficiently collected and sorted, then shredded into small flakes . These fragments undergo a thorough cleaning sequence to remove impurities , followed by melting and extrusion into uniform, high-quality granules . This creates a beneficial resource – post-consumer recycled (PCR) PET – that can be employed to manufacture a diverse range of new products , decreasing reliance on virgin plastics .

Holistic Plastic Recycling : Sanitizing, Chopping, and Pelletizing
The modern integrated plastic processing system typically involves several crucial stages. Initially, plastics undergo a detailed washing procedure to detach contaminants like labels and debris . Following this, the cleaned plastic is then introduced into a chopper which reduces it to tiny pieces. Finally, these chipped fragments are melted and converted into consistent pellets, ready for reuse in different plastic goods .
